Output aedaedc81ba6db3e1525395d042643bf15bae109084a89a94003544c08844589:184

value
1441448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8dca75003762f14670a883759f107afef657e04 OP_EQUAL
address
3QNsqPvtTGn4KYKqmDjeyTqetB44DjxYh1
transaction
aedaedc81ba6db3e1525395d042643bf15bae109084a89a94003544c08844589